Help You Access Medical Treatment and Resources
A personal injury attorney will help you to obtain the required tools and medical attention for your rehabilitation. Your attorney makes sure you get the necessary treatment as your case develops by helping you to establish contacts with doctors, experts, and rehabilitation centers. Lawyers can also help you arrange lien-based care, therefore postponing payment for medical treatments until you are reimbursed. Along with helping you to recover physically, this support reduces the financial burden during your medical treatment.
